江西省2006-2008年人间霍乱弧菌致病力及药敏检测  被引量:5

Evaluation on pathogenicity and antibiotics susceptibility for Vibrio cholerae isolated from population in Jiangxi province between 2006 and 2008

摘  要:目的掌握江西省人群中霍乱弧菌菌型变迁、毒力基因、耐药情况,为霍乱防治提供科学依据。方法采用血清学分型法对人群分离的霍乱弧菌进行分型,同时以主要毒力基因ctx为引物对分离的霍乱弧菌进行PCR扩增,并采用改良K-B纸片法对部分菌株进行10种抗生素的药物敏感试验。结果 2006-2008年期间,共从人群中分离到霍乱菌株139株(O139群136株,O1群小川型3株),其中从患者中分离到O139群41株、O1群小川型1株;从密切接触者中分离到O139群95株、O1群小川型2株。毒力实验结果显示O139群中除1株外,其余的均扩增出与阳性对照一致的毒力基因(ctx)条带,而O1群小川型均未扩增出毒力基因(ctx)条带,与阴性对照一致。药敏结果显示:O139群和O1群小川型霍乱弧菌均对利福平、丁胺卡那、氟哌酸、环丙沙星、头孢噻肟100%敏感,耐药性在90%以上的药物是四环素、强力霉素。结论江西省2006-2008年间人群中分离到的霍乱弧菌中,O139群与O1群小川型并存,O139群为优势菌;O139群菌株绝大多数为产毒株,小川型均为非产毒株。药敏结果供霍乱治疗和必要时的预防药物选择提供依据。Objective The purpose of this study was to investigate the variance, virulence gene, and antibiotic resistance of Vibrio cholerae isolated from population in Jiangxi province, and to provide references for prevention and control of cholera. Methods The strains isolated from population were tested by conventional serotyping; the ctx gene of Vibrio cholerae strains were detected by PCR; and antibiotic susceptibility tests were also performed against 10 kinds of commonly used antibiotics with improved Kir- by-Bauer method which was recommended by WHO. Results One hundred and thirty-nine Vibrio cholerae strains were isolated from the population. Forty-one O139 stains and 1 ogawasero of O1 stains were isolated from the direct patients, while 95 O139 stains and 2 ogawasero of O1 stains were isolated from the healthy individuals who were in close contact with patients. Virulence test results showed that all but 1 O139 stains contained the virulence gene ctx matching the positive control, however all ogawasero of O1 stains did not have ctx gene. Antibiotics susceptibility test showed that the sensitivities of O139 and 01 against rifampin, amikacin, norfloxacin, ciprofloxacin and cefotaxime were 100%, but the drug resistance rates of O139 and O1 against tetracycline and doxycy- cline were 90% or more. Conclusion The evaluation of Vibrio cholerae isolated from population from 2006 to 2008 showed that the dominant serogroup of Vibrio cholerae was O 139 and a small amount of ogawasero of 01 group coexisted. Most of the Vibrio choler- ae strains isolated from the population were capable of producing toxin. The antibiotic susceptibility test results provided the basis for prevention or treatment of cholera.
